The History of Autódromo Hermanos Rodríguez: A Legacy of Speed
Alright, let's rewind the clock and get to know the Autódromo Hermanos Rodríguez. This place is steeped in history, starting with its original opening back in 1959. Originally named the Magdalena Mixhuca Sports City, the track was later renamed in honor of the famous Mexican racing driver brothers, Ricardo and Pedro Rodríguez. These guys were racing legends, and renaming the circuit was a tribute to their incredible contributions to motorsport. The track has hosted some of the biggest names in racing.
Initially, the track was pretty rough, but it was a fast circuit from the get-go. The track has gone through many improvements over the years. The most significant renovations happened in 2015, which completely revamped the circuit to meet modern safety standards and enhance the spectator experience. The modern Autódromo Hermanos Rodríguez is a state-of-the-art facility, but it still honors its rich heritage. The track layout is famous for its combination of fast straights, tight corners, and the legendary Peraltada corner. The Peraltada is a high-speed, banked final turn that tests the skill and courage of every driver. This is a very iconic corner of Formula One. The stands at this corner are filled with fans, creating an electrifying atmosphere. In its current form, the track is 4.304 kilometers (2.674 mi) long, offering a thrilling challenge for drivers.

Track Layout and Features: A Driver's and Fan's Paradise
Now, let's get into the nitty-gritty of the Autódromo Hermanos Rodríguez track layout. The current circuit is a fantastic mix of different challenges, making it a favorite among drivers and fans alike. The track is 4.304 kilometers (2.674 mi) long and runs counter-clockwise. This layout is a blend of high-speed sections, technical corners, and, of course, the legendary Peraltada. Drivers love the mix because it requires a combination of raw speed, precision, and car control. For spectators, it means non-stop action and plenty of opportunities to see drivers push their limits.
The track starts with a long straight leading into the first few corners, including the stadium section. This part of the track is great for overtaking, as drivers battle for position. This section provides a thrilling opening sequence to the race. The track then winds through a series of medium-speed corners and a chicane, testing the driver's ability to maintain speed and line. The esses and chicanes are designed to challenge drivers' skills and car setups. The most famous element of this circuit is the Peraltada. This banked, high-speed corner is the final turn of the circuit and a true test of bravery and skill. Entering the Peraltada, the drivers must maintain incredible speeds while navigating a tricky line to successfully exit the turn. It's an opportunity for some of the most incredible overtakes, making it a perfect spot for spectators. The grandstands here are often packed, creating a unique atmosphere.
